Valero Continues to Benefit From Middle East Disruptions
Valero Energy is one of the largest independent refiners in the United States. It operates 15 refineries, with a total throughput capacity of 3.2 million barrels a day in the US, Canada, and the United Kingdom. Valero also owns 12 ethanol plants with capacity of 1.6 billion gallons a year and holds a 50% stake in Diamond Green Diesel, which can produce 1.2 billion gallons per year of renewable diesel.

Valuation concerns remain
With total capacity of approximately 2.9 million barrels per day, Valero is the world's largest independent petroleum refiner and marketer. The company has 15 refineries and 11 ethanol plants in the U.S., Canada, the U.K., and the Caribbean, and its refineries can process heavy, low-quality crude oil. The company is a component of the S&P 500 and employs approximately 10,300 people.
